§ 2893. — 2893. (Added by Stats. 2001, Ch. 563, Sec. 7.)
California·Code PROB Probate Code - PROB·Div. 4. DIVISION 4. GUARDIANSHIP, CONSERVATORSHIP, AND OTHER PROTECTIVE PROCEEDINGS·Part 4. PART 4. PROVISIONS COMMON TO GUARDIANSHIP AND CONSERVATORSHIP·Ch. 14. CHAPTER 14. Notification to Court by Institutions
(a)The written statement provided pursuant to Section 2892 by the financial institution shall be in the form of an affidavit signed by an officer of the financial institution and the officer shall provide his or her name and title in the affidavit.
(b)The affidavit required by this section is subject to disclosure under the circumstances described in subdivision (
l
) of Section 7480 of the Government Code under the California Right to Financial Privacy Act (Chapter 20 (commencing with Section 7460) of Division 7 of Title 1 of the Government Code).
(c)This chapter does not apply to any trust arrangement described in subdivision (b) of Section 82 except paragraph (4) of that subdivision relating to assets held in a Totten trust.
